To change Kenyan Shillings to Tanzania Shillings, it’s important to understand the exchange rate between the two currencies. The exchange rate is the value at which one currency can be exchanged for another. In this case, it determines how many Tanzanian Shillings you will receive for every Kenyan Shilling.

Step 1: Researching the current exchange rate 

To get started, you need to research the current exchange rate. This information can be easily found online through financial websites or currency exchange platforms. Keep in mind that exchange rates fluctuate constantly, so it’s essential to check for the most up-to-date rates before making any currency exchange transactions.

Step 2: Finding a reliable currency exchange service 

Once you have the current exchange rate, the next step is to find a reliable currency exchange service. Look for reputable establishments that offer competitive exchange rates and have a good reputation for providing excellent customer service. It’s also a good idea to check if the exchange service is authorized by the relevant regulatory bodies to ensure your transaction is secure.

Step 3: Calculating the amount to convert 

Before visiting the currency exchange service, calculate the amount of Kenya change to Tanzanian shillings you want to convert. Consider your travel expenses and any additional costs you may incur during your trip. It’s always wise to have some extra cash on hand in case of emergencies or unexpected expenses.

Step 4: Visiting the currency exchange service

Now that you have all the necessary information, it’s time to visit the currency exchange service. Bring your Kenyan Shillings and any required identification documents, such as your passport or identification card. Be prepared for possible queues, especially during peak travel seasons, and allow yourself enough time to complete the transaction.

Step 5: Completing the currency exchange transaction When you reach the currency exchange service, inform the staff that you would like to convert your Kenyan Shillings to Tanzanian Shillings. They will guide you through the process and provide you with the amount of Tanzanian Shillings based on the current exchange rate. Carefully count the money you receive to ensure accuracy.

Step 6: Understanding any additional fees or charges Before finalizing the transaction, make sure to understand any additional fees or charges involved. Some currency exchange services may charge a commission or have hidden fees that could affect the overall amount you receive. Ask for clarification if there are any unclear terms or conditions and be aware of any minimum or maximum limits on currency exchange.

To  change Kenya shillings to Tanzania shillings smoothly without hassle, here are some additional tips to consider:

  1. Plan your currency exchange in advance: Avoid last-minute currency conversions as it may limit your options and result in higher exchange rates. Plan ahead to give yourself enough time to research and find the best rates.
  2. Compare exchange rates: Don’t settle for the first currency exchange service you come across. Compare rates from multiple providers to ensure you’re getting the best deal. Keep in mind that even a small difference in rates can make a significant impact on the amount of money you receive.
  3. Avoid exchanging currency at airports or hotels: While it may be convenient to exchange currency at airports or hotels, they often offer less favorable exchange rates and higher fees. Look for currency exchange services in the city where you have more options and better rates.
  4. Consider using prepaid travel cards: Prepaid travel cards are a convenient and secure way to carry multiple currencies. They allow you to load your desired currency onto the card and use it like a debit card while traveling. Research different prepaid travel card options and compare their fees and exchange rates.
  5. Stay updated on currency regulations: Familiarize yourself with any currency regulations or restrictions that may apply in Kenya or Tanzania. Some countries have limits on the amount of currency you can bring in or take out, and violating these regulations can result in penalties or legal issues.
